Indian cuisine is a vibrant and diverse culinary tradition spanning thousands of years, characterized by bold flavors, fragrant spices, and regional variations. It’s as much about culture and history as it is about taste 🍛✨.
🌾 Key Features
- Spices and Herbs – Commonly used: turmeric, cumin, coriander, cardamom, cinnamon, cloves, mustard seeds, fenugreek, curry leaves.
- Staples – Rice, wheat (for rotis and naan), lentils (dal), and various legumes.
- Cooking Techniques – Frying, roasting, steaming, slow-cooking, and tandoor (clay oven).
- Flavors – Balance of sweet, sour, salty, bitter, and umami; many dishes are layered with complex flavors.
🌍 Major Regional Cuisines
- North India
- Rich gravies, paneer dishes, tandoori meats
- Popular dishes: Butter Chicken, Palak Paneer, Rogan Josh
- South India
- Coconut, curry leaves, rice-based meals, fermented foods
- Popular dishes: Dosa, Sambar, Chettinad Chicken
- East India
- Seafood, mustard seeds, subtle spices
- Popular dishes: Machher Jhol (fish curry), Rasgulla
- West India
- Spicy, tangy, and coconut-influenced foods
- Popular dishes: Goan Fish Curry, Dhokla, Pav Bhaji
- Central India
- Millet-based breads, tribal flavors, simple vegetarian dishes
🍽️ Popular Ingredients
- Vegetables: cauliflower, okra, eggplant, potatoes
- Lentils: masoor, moong, chana, urad
- Dairy: ghee, paneer, yogurt, cream
- Proteins: chicken, lamb, fish, legumes
- Condiments: pickles, chutneys, raita
💡 Fun Facts
- Indian cuisine is one of the world’s most diverse cuisines, influenced by history, climate, and trade.
- Meals are often served “thali style”, with multiple dishes on one plate.
- Spices were historically valuable trade commodities and shaped global cuisine.
